How to make it

  • Rinse the chicken leg quarters under cool running water and pat dry with paper towels.
  • Season all over with 3/4 teaspoon of the salt and 1/2 teaspoon of the black pepper.
  • Preheat the oven to 375 degrees F.
  • Heat the olive oil in a large ovenproof skillet and, when hot, add the chicken leg quarters and cook until browned on both sides, 10 to 12 minutes.
  • Add the onions and garlic to the skillet and season with 1/4 teaspoon of the remaining salt and a pinch of the black pepper. Cook, stirring occasionally, until the onions have wilted and are lightly golden and the garlic cloves are caramelized slightly, 6 to 8 minutes.
  • Add the flour and stir to combine.
  • Cook, stirring, for 1 to 2 minutes.
  • Add the chicken stock, rosemary and lemon juice to the skillet and season with the remaining salt and pepper.
  • Return the chicken to the skillet and bring to a boil.
  • Sprinkle the chicken with lemon zest. Cover the skillet and transfer to the oven.
  • Cook for 30 minutes, or until chicken legs are cooked through and tender.
  • Serve immediately, with some of the pan juices ladled over all. Serve with Basmati Rice.
